In the UK's thriving podcast industry, various job roles play crucial parts in creating captivating and inclusive content.
Here's a glimpse into the industry, represented by a 3D pie chart, featuring some significant positions and their relevance in the market. Scriptwriter: _35%_ As the driving force behind every episode's narrative, scriptwriters craft compelling stories that resonate with diverse audiences.
With their deep understanding of language, culture, and human emotions, these professionals ensure that podcasts remain engaging, thought-provoking, and relatable. Sound Engineer: _20%_ Sound engineers mastermind the audio elements that elevate the listening experience.
By blending music, effects, and voice recordings, these experts create a captivating sonic atmosphere that complements the stories being told.
Their skills are indispensable in maintaining high-quality production values. Content Strategist: _15%_ Content strategists map out the direction and focus of podcast series, ensuring that each episode aligns with the show's objectives and values.
They perform extensive research, collaborate with creators, and remain updated on market trends to maintain a fresh, inclusive, and relevant approach. Marketing Specialist: _10%_ Marketing specialists employ their skills to expand the reach and impact of podcasts.
Through social media, email campaigns, and partnerships, they connect the show with potential listeners and communities that value inclusive storytelling. Data Analyst: _10%_ Data analysts interpret audience metrics, feedback, and market research to provide insights that inform creative decisions.
Their work helps podcast teams tailor content to their listeners, ensuring that their shows remain accessible and engaging to diverse demographics. UX Designer: _10%_ UX designers enhance the listening experience by focusing on user-centric design principles.
They refine the interface, navigation, and functionality of podcast platforms, ensuring that users can seamlessly access and enjoy inclusive content.
These roles represent the evolving landscape of inclusive podcasting in the UK, with opportunities for growth and innovation.
As the industry continues to expand, so too will the demand for professionals equipped with the skills necessary to create captivating, diverse, and inclusive stories.
